A Charming Two-Bedroom Home in a Sought-After Location!
Looking for peace and tranquillity? Situated on the desirable Sutton Lane in Sutton In The Elms, this charming two-bedroom end-terraced home is tucked away within a quiet hamlet, offering a peaceful setting whilst remaining conveniently located for village amenities and local connections. The accommodation comprises lounge, kitchen, conservatory, two bedrooms and family bathroom, with the added benefits of gas central heating and double glazing. Outside, the property boasts a private, south-facing rear garden with no shared access, offering a lovely space to relax, entertain and enjoy the sunshine, together with a charming courtyard frontage. An ideal opportunity that appeals to a range of buyers, particularly those looking for a peaceful home in a sought-after village location. Lounge
12' 9" x 11' 5" (3.89m x 3.48m) UPVC double glazed door and window to the front aspect, log burner and radiator.
Fitted Kitchen
12' 2" x 11' 5" (3.71m x 3.48m) UPVC double glazed window and door to the rear aspect, being fitted with a range of wall and base units with built in sink/drainer, range cooker, tiled flooring, plumbing for washing machine and stairs to first floor landing.
Conservatory
15' 1" x 9' 11" (4.60m x 3.02m) Double glazed, laminate flooring and raditor.
First Floor Landing
Feature UPVC double glazed stained glass window to the side aspect and loft access.
Bedroom One
11' 5" x 11' 2" (3.48m x 3.40m) UPVC double glazed window to the front aspect, fitted wardrobe and radiator.
Bedroom Two
9' 1" x 7' 2" max (2.77m x 2.18m max) UPVC double glazed window to the rear aspect, over stairs airing cupboard and radiator.
Bathroom
UPVC double glazed window to the rear aspect, being fitted with three piece suite comprising, low level wc, hand wash basin, bath with shower attachment and heated towel rail.
Front Garden
To the front of the property there is a courtyard garden area.
Rear Garden
To the rear of the property there are beautifully maintained laid to lawn gardens with patio area and shed set to the rear situated in private position with side access.
Additional Notes:
Council tax band A (Harborough District Council)
Standard Brick Construction Tiled Roof
Connected to mains gas/water/electric/sewerage
Multiple Choice for Broadband/phone signal
No flood risks that we are aware of
